#7e4b18 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7e4b18 is composed of 49.4% red, 29.4%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.5% magenta, 81%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 30 degrees, a saturation of 68% and a lightness of 29.4%. #7e4b18 color hex could be obtained by blending #fc9630 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#7e4b18

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0602 is the darkest color, while #fefc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7e4b18

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#504b46 is the less saturated color, while #954b01 is the most saturated one.
